Variant summary

Our verdict is Likely pathogenic. The variant received 6 ACMG points: 6P and 0B. PM2PP3_Strong

The NM_002153.3(HSD17B2):​c.419C>A​(p.Thr140Lys) variant causes a missense change. The variant allele was found at a frequency of 0.00000342 in 1,461,736 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. T140M) has been classified as Uncertain significance.

Genes affected
HSD17B2 (HGNC:5211): (hydroxysteroid 17-beta dehydrogenase 2) Enables estradiol 17-beta-dehydrogenase activity and testosterone dehydrogenase (NAD+) activity. Involved in response to retinoic acid. Predicted to be located in endoplasmic reticulum membrane. [provided by Alliance of Genome Resources, Apr 2022]
